 Indian Heritage - Music - Institutions - Sampradaya
SAMPRADAYA (which literally means "handing down of tradition") is essentially a resource centre for South Indian music traditions.
Sampradaya was founded in1980 by two students of South Indian music.
Michael Nixon, a student of the veena and Ludwig Pesch, a student of the flute, under the inspiration and general guidance of the late Savithri Rajan, founded Sampradaya with the purpose of documenting 'Sampradaya Sangeetham'.

 Sampradaya -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
In Hinduism, a Sampradaya is a tradition of disciplic succession serving as a spiritual channel and encompassing a common philosophy embraced by many schools, groups, or guru lineages (called parampara).
Initiation is the only means by which one can become a member of a sampradaya; one cannot become a member by birth, as is the case with Gotra, a seminal, or hereditary, dynasty.
There are also Shaivite sampradayas, for example, the Nath and Nandinatha Sampradayas.

 Sampradaya Pranali by Srlla Bhakti Promode Puri Gosvami
The word sampradaya is a passive nominal formation from the Sanskrit verb root, sam-pra-da ('to hand down').
Lexicographers define it as 'the instruction that is passed down in a line of spiritual masters.' This is also called disciplic succession or guru parampara, and implies that such instruction in spiritual truth is passed down personally from teacher to disciple in a direct chain (srauta-parampara).

 Krishna.com :: History of the Bhakti Tradition
Srila Prabhupada, the movement’s founder, was a spiritual master of the Brahma-Madhva-Gaudiya sampradaya, which begins with Lord Krishna and includes His most recent descent, Chaitanya Mahaprabhu.
The lineage is known as the Brahma sampradaya because at the beginning of creation Lord Krishna Himself enlightened Brahma, the original inquisitive soul, the first created being.
The line later becomes known as the Brahma-Madhva sampradaya because of the prominent teacher Madhva (A.D. Still later, the line becomes known as the Brahma-Madhva-Gaudiya sampradaya after the line is joined by Sri Chaitanya (1486-1534), who appeared in the region of Gauda (Bengal) and imbued the tradition with new vigor.
